Prof. Dr Amir Azam Khan Brief Profile Prof. Dr. Amir Azam Khan is presently working as Professor at the Faculty of Engineering, Universiti Malaysia Sarawak (UNIMAS), Kota Samarahan, Sarawak, Malaysia. He has extensively worked on the development and characterization of nitride ceramics and ceramic based composites in the AlN/Mo system, as well as low pressure plasma spraying of refractory films (W, Mo) over metallic and ceramic substrates. He also worked with Industry after completion of his PhD from University of Limoges, France. Under an industrial sponsored project Silver based films were deposited onto porcelain to make it susceptible for induction heating. This project was conducted for Yves Deshouliers, a Porcelain Manufacturer situated in Limoges which has a world renowned status. He was awarded Best Young Scientist Award in Chemistry in 2001 by the Third World Academy of Sciences (TWAS), Rabat, Morocco, and was conferred upon the title of Chevalier dans l’ordre de Palmes Académiques by the French Ministry of Education, in March 2001, for his invaluable services for the cause of research and education. He has been invited by the Max Planck Institute, Stuttgart, Germany, as an invited researcher and speaker. He has supervised more than 20 Masters and 4 PhD students and has published more than 70 articles in International Journals, Conferences and Colloquia. He has also delivered several Keynote addresses to International Conferences within and outside Malaysia. He also has one book to his credit on the subject of “Aqueous Chemistry”. Present research interests include Renewable Energy Materials, Surface Engineering of Ceramics, Polymer and Natural Composites, Synthesis of Nano Powders through Sol-Gel, Non Destructive and Destructive Characterization/Testing of Materials and ceramic electrolytes for Solid Oxide Fuel Cells. Prof. Khan has been involved, since his joining UNIMAS in 2009, in the Continuous Quality Improvement (CQI) program of the Faculty of Engineering. He has conducted several workshops and courses, for the Faculty Staff and Post Graduate Students, related to the Research Methodology, Experimental Methods, Materials Characterization and Surface Engineering of Materials. He has also been involved with Industry, in Pakistan and since 2009 in Malaysia, on projects related to Material Failure, Fracture Analysis and Product Development. He has taught several courses at UNIMAS over the last 7 years, and has been involved in several new course developments. He has also worked as Internal Auditor to the Malaysian Qualification Agency (MQA) review for Post Graduate program at Faculty of Engineering, UNIMAS. The Faculty has appointed him as In charge of the Post Graduate Quality Unit and Editor to the FENG Research Bulletin. The Malaysian Qualification Agency (MQA) has appointed Prof. Khan as specialist in the area of Ceramics and Surface Engineering. From July 2017, Prof. Khan is also appointed as Adjunct Professor at the School of Chemical and Materials Engineering, National University of Science and Technology, Islamabad, Pakistan. On the basis of his invaluable services to the Faculty and University, Prof. Khan has been awarded “Anugerah Perkhidmatan Cemerlang” (APC) by UNIMAS in the year 2015, “Anugerah Akademik” in 2016 and “Anugerah Cemerlang (Khidmat Perundingan)” in 2017.

5. Design, Development, Manufacture and Installation of a High Temperature Furnace at

the Laboratory of Ceramic Materials in the Faculty of Metallurgy and Materials

Engineering, GIK Institute. This furnace was built in collaboration with the University of

Limoges, Laboratory of Ceramic Materials and Surface Treatments, France. It is a controlled

atmosphere furnace which can heat up to 2100 ºC in any protective environment. The project

was completed in 2 years and inaugurated on 2nd May, 2002.

6. Development and Deposition of Chromia coatings on mild steel substrate, using

atmospheric blown arc Plasma Spraying. The project was conducted for ICI Polyester

Pakistan in 1997. The process parameters were defined and a Godet Roll was produced in

collaboration with Data Plasma technologies, Karachi. The roll is under use and is working

satisfactorily at the ICI Sheikhupura plant.

7. Study of Lithium Niobate single crystal after doping and annealing, through XRD and IR

Spectroscopy (1998). This work was performed for LT Engineering Hasanabdal, Pakistan, for

the purpose of developing Opto-Electric Wave Guides in lithium niobate. Doped litium

niobate crystals can act as waveguides and optical signal can be modulated using appropriate

electronic devices.

8. Development of Synthetic Mullite as a refractory powder, for Commander Ceramics,

Gujranwala.

9. Synthesis and development of Strontium doped PZT Ceramics for Piezo Electric

application. These Perovskite type ceramics were calcined through mixtures of starting

powders, characterized using XRD, Laser PSA and SEM and then sintered to produce Piezo

Electric sensors for ultrasonic applications.

10. Sintering of Silicon and Titanium Carbide to near theoretical density. Remelting of the

carbide surface through Laser Surface Treatment to obtain glassy molten layers on the

ceramic surface. Carbides with 100% dense molten layers on the surface were produced,

showing close to amorphous structure. Future applications are the use of these ceramics as

electrodes for high temperature ionic conduction.

11. Study on the Effect of processing parameters on Boron doped silica preform rods

produced through Modified Chemical Vapor Deposition (MCVD) process. Various

processing techniques are used to synthesize optical fibers, MCVD is one of them. MCVD

process provides great flexibility in design, composition and dimensional control. A study of

physical properties like coefficient of thermal expansion and refractive index was done to

improve the quality of preforms.

12. Development of Zirconia Base Thermal barrier Coatings on Inconel 718 Substrate via

Atmospheric Plasma Spraying. These coatings were developed using Calcia doped partially

stabilized zirconia (Ca-PSZ) powder. Close to 95% dense coatings exhibited only Cubic phase

after spraying.
